Lamp test: Test bulb without removing from fixture
Ballast test: Easily determine if ballast is working
Non-contact voltage: Quickly check for voltage presence
Pin continuity test: Tests if filaments have continuity
Ballast-type test: Determine if ballast is electronic or magnetic without taking fixture apart – identify energy wasting ballasts

General Specifications
Lamp test max output: 3000 V peak
Ballast test: 20 kHz
Ballast type descriminator ≤3m (10 feet) distance
Pin continuity test < 1 kΩ
NCV (VoltAlert) 85 to 400 V AC 45 a 67 Hz ≤10 cm (4 in) distance
Environmental Specifications
Temperature Operating: -10 °C to +50 °C (14 °F to +122 °F)
Storage: -40 °C to +60 °C (-40 °F to +140 °F)
Relative humidity: 85% maximum
Safety Specifications
Safety rating: IEC 61010-1, pollution degree 2
Mechanical and General Specifications
Size: 21.5 cm x 3.0 cm x 6.5 cm (8.5 x 1.2 x 2.6 in)
Weight: 0.37 kg (0.80 lb.)
Battery type: 4 x AA alkaline IEC LR6
Battery life: 40 hours
Auto power off: 20 minutes after non-use
Low battery indicator: Power button light blinks when power is low (typically 85% of capacity depleted)
